ABSTRACT

The biodiversity and ecological association of tree species has an important meaning

,tree layer is decisive component of forest ecosystem but it hasn’t earn much attention in our

country . Therefore, study on diversity and ecological association of them in natural forests

takes a very important role for more understanding about this system. The study was based on

18 sampling plots (1000 m2/plot), distributed on 06 fields in the special use forests of Huong

Son, Ha Noi. The paper determined 05 important characteristics concerning the tree

communities, including: (i) important value index (IV, %); (ii) species dominance pattern;

(iii) species diversity indices; and (iv) assessment of factors affecting the study site (v)

ecological association of tree species and proposed some conservation measures and

sustainable development . The results indicated that, all plots together there are 43 species

found to be ecological significance in the communities with their IV higher than 5%, and

there are four species found as dominance in three plots with their IV more than 30%, made a

geometric steep slope pattern in the top niche of diversity dominance (D-D) curve. IV change

curve by species sequence showed that, big differentiate among studied fields. The value of

species diversity indices also showed that, diversity of tree species in the studied sites is at

medium level. From results of estimating the Site disturbance index (SDI) consider that

almost of study site are more or less influenced by human, in which the biggest factors

affecting the biological diversity is Agriculture encroachment. There were up to 11 couples of

tree species found with their similarity of 80%. The results showed that 120 tree species found

in the studied sites were devided into 04 ecological groups. Through this approach, we could

infer the relationship among them (independent, mutual, or comparative). Based on results

achieved, the present study would be considered as a typically quantitative research on

diversity and ecological association of tree species. In addition, the paper has its significance

for further understanding about tree communities of tropical natural forests in special use

forests of Huong Son, Ha Noi.
